Big news! We’ve almost finished building our enclosure at Willington Wetlands, ready for Derbyshire’s first #whitestorks. Absent for 600 years, our resident pair will act as a 'social magnet' for wild storks, to restore balance to our wetland ecosystems 💧 #WilderDerbyshire
Exciting day on the River Ecclesbourne 💧 We welcomed Jonathan Davies MP to showcase our latest restoration project: 400m re-meandered, 28km reconnected, and #AtlanticSalmon are back 🐟 Proof that when we work together, nature recovers! Read more: www.derbyshirewildlifetrust.org.uk/news/atlanti...

Three years ago, we let nature take the lead at Wild Whittington in Chesterfield 🌿 Funded by BNG developer contributions, this former farm is thriving. Recent surveys and acoustic monitoring found grass snakes, skylarks, and even the rare call of an endangered turtle dove 🕊️ Watch this space!

Growing Wild Maps network opens up Derbyshire’s nature through citizen science | Derbyshire Wildlife Trust
The next stop on Derbyshire’s digital nature journey has now launched at Cowdale, with a sixth interactive Wild Map added to the growing network of online wildlife records designed to help more people explore, understand and engage with wildlife across the county.
